Player Database: Paul Crichton

By: Richard Hubbert
Date: 06/08/2001

Home > Features > Player Database > Paul Crichton


Paul Crichton1993/94-1996/97148 (0)0 goals

Paul Crichton After been bought by Buckley back in 1993, Crichton was intended to be 2nd choice to Rhys Wilmott. However, with days to go before the start of the season, Wilmot got injured and Crichton stepped in and was to be Town's first choice keeper for the next three seasons. But it was by no means plain sailing all the way!

In just his second game, Crichton performed one of the biggest blunders of this era. Town fans will never forget the second game of the 93/94 season away at Forest when he took an almightily swing at Paul Futcher's back pass, only to miss the ball completely and see it trickle into the empty net.

That goal has appeared on many of Danny Baker's own goals and gaffs videos. But this did not affect Crichton in any way, and he went on to collect the player of the year award that season, following some fine performances.

Then, Mr Laws decided to experiment with his keepers and strangely dropped Crichton, sold him to WBA for £250,000 and replaced him with the 'dodgy' Jason Pearcey. The rest, as they say, was history, and Town went down that season. Crichton still plays in the 1st division after recently signing for Norwich in a £200,000 transfer.
